It was 22<sup>nd<\/sup> July 1980 that the tram was involved in a collision with fellow <strong>Balloon 706<\/strong> at Pleasure Beach which led to both the trams having to be withdrawn from service. Whereas <strong>706<\/strong> would receive major work in the workshops to return it to an open topper, <strong>705<\/strong> would not be so lucky and indeed would be the first of the Balloon Cars to be scrapped.
